Transaction 2736d50d661aa663ea276bef29df630d84d9c80eacefea478c4d58aa63e72903
1 Input
1 Output
-
2736d50d661aa663ea276bef29df630d84d9c80eacefea478c4d58aa63e72903:0
- value
- 675357
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d5b558c397d086707cc958370d0bb3eec00e9cd
- address
- bc1qe4d4trpe05yxwp7vjkphp59m8mkqp6wd66x9pk